Output 2b88887609365d64a15f626d6ef3c9163521653d99d9ba37eac6f03573e4be21:19

value
25103262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f007aae7a4370ddbf1ec3ec5b8f0a2cb406408 OP_EQUAL
address
3Lq4hD7m67pdjKA35tmSeS5ym4ysF82aev
transaction
2b88887609365d64a15f626d6ef3c9163521653d99d9ba37eac6f03573e4be21
spent
true